Hello, need some advice. Using V11.7 with AMD Blockchain drivers and getting 29.6 from my RX580 8Gb but when tried to use latest Adrenalin driver hash rate goes down to 19.9
This rig has 2 cards both RX 580s 8 Gb the one that gets to 32.2 has Hynix memory the one I have a problem with - Samsung.  Overclocking is the same with both drivers, I did not even touch it. Computing mode was turned on in new drivers. All patches installed in both cases.
Switched back to blockchain driver - the second card went back to 29.6 any advice what am I doing wrong?


OK, here's the deal with blockchain drivers.
Beta release, driver specific for mining, but now kind of dated, and only support 8 GPU max.
Later drivers, (general release), include a new feature to switch between graphics and compute in the Radeon Settings gui.
(Check out the Radeon  release notes!)

Radeon Settings / gaming /Global settings, (select each GPU in turn, LAME AMD, utterly LAME!), select compute, confirm OK for restart.
After setting all GPU to compute, shutdown PC, reboot etc.
(I've seen on every redeon release, failures to mode change, and reboot will fix that).

Suggest you use 18.3.4

Been running that for some weeks, it's stable so far, and supports up to 13 GPU per rig.

Good luck.


You are correct, first time I turned on computing only for the first card. thanks a lot. all works fine now.
